Output 0428c37e5d03ee24fa1cf5a4a4450cee31f17d3012f7888f78c77af1e8dc2957:1

value
1328660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ba286612b4245b2422655de536850480ef94301 OP_EQUAL
address
3A3Y7RsvDDxoQNUK2VWEAmRYYaqA8QThKm
transaction
0428c37e5d03ee24fa1cf5a4a4450cee31f17d3012f7888f78c77af1e8dc2957
spent
true